Transaction b154e36ab7e6205689386d8df1eb38baf0f84a05721521d1e8e6a89888fb16a8

block
dadea366780ffe5f7e501d87aeb113b6522abdea754bd8eb3efb2cbb41097ee9

1 Input

15 Outputs